Design 349

(Classes on 24.2.09)

This design is in the parallel style. I've used a rectangular blue trough with a matching saucer, and floral foam for the mechanics. The plant material is grouped, and each type is arranged parallel to each other, either vertically or horizontally. I began with the upright materials at the back, which were two groups of purple Liatris, and a group of Salix fargesii twigs. The next level down consists of groups of purple Freesia, Hedera helix 'Congesta' and blue Hyacinths. Groups of foliage were then added along the front and sides of the design, and these were Buxus sempervirens (Box), Fatsia japonica 'Aurea', Hedera colchica 'Sulphur Heart', and Olearia macrodonta (used with the silver underside of the leaf uppermost). Finally, I added groups of pale yellow roses, pale yellow Lilies, and green Skimmia x confusa 'Kew Green'.
